

Gene, as he was affectionately known, was born in Waycross, Georgia on September 26, 1933 to Clarence Eugene Mullis, Sr. and Ruth Fountain Mullis. He was raised in Jacksonville where he lived his entire life. He graduated from The Bolles Military Academy in 1953 and attended the University of Florida before beginning his long career in banking with Florida National Bank and its successor banks, retiring from Wells Fargo in 1991. Gene then enjoyed a successful second career in real estate with Watson Realty Corp.
He was preceded in death by his parents, and is survived by his beloved wife Shirley Brinson, with whom he had just celebrated their 70th anniversary on January 9, 2024.
They had two loving children, Stephanie Ann Mullis, and Clarence E. (Tres) Mullis and his wife, Amy. They were blessed with three grandchildren, Ashlynne, Brinson, and Tess. He is also survived by his twin sisters, Jacque and Joy; many nieces and nephews; and many loving friends. He and Shirley joined Deermeadows Baptist Church in 2022, following more than sixty years at Southside Baptist Church, where he served as an ordained deacon and treasurer for many years.
He enjoyed golf, fishing, college football, particularly the Florida Gators, and spending time with family and friends.
